在AWS上搭建大容量个人网盘,可以通过使用Amazon S3服务来实现,Amazon S3是一种对象存储服务,提供行业领先的可扩展性、数据可用性、安全性和性能,以下是详细的步骤:
准备工作
1、注册AWS账号:首先需要有一个AWS账号,如果没有,可以访问AWS官网进行注册。
2、创建IAM用户:为了安全起见,创建一个具有S3管理权限的IAM(身份与访问管理)用户。
步骤一:创建S3桶
1、登录到AWS管理控制台。
2、导航到S3服务页面。
3、点击“创建存储桶”,输入一个唯一的存储桶名称。
4、根据需求选择存储桶的配置选项,例如版本控制、服务器访问日志等。
5、选择一个适合的数据存储区域。
6、保持默认设置,然后点击“创建”。
步骤二:配置存储桶策略
1、在S3管理界面中,选择刚创建的存储桶。
2、转到“权限”标签,点击“存储桶策略”。
3、添加一个策略,允许拥有者(即你自己)对存储桶内的所有内容有完全的访问权限。
步骤三:上传文件
1、在S3控制台内,选择你的存储桶。
2、点击“上传”按钮,选择要上传的文件。
3、设置文件的权限,确保你能够读取和使用这些文件。
步骤四:管理和访问文件
1、你可以随时通过S3控制台上传、下载和管理文件。
2、AWS还提供了一个名为“AWS CLI”的命令行工具,用于在本地计算机和S3之间传输数据。
步骤五:设置免费层的警告
1、AWS免费层包括每月一定量的S3存储空间、请求和数据传输。
2、在AWS成本管理工具如Budgets或Cost Explorer中设置预算和警告,以避免超出免费额度。
表格:S3免费层配额概览
资源类型 | 免费层配额 |
存储量 | 5GB |
S3请求次数 | 20,000 GET, 2,000 PUT, 1,000 LIST, 1,000 POST和1,000 DELETE操作 |
数据传输量 | 5GB出站数据传输(到互联网) |
相关问题与解答
Q1: 我怎样才能保证我的个人网盘是安全的?
A1: 为确保个人网盘的安全,你应该启用S3的服务器端加密(SSE)功能,为存储桶设置强大的访问控制策略,并定期更新IAM用户的凭证,避免公开分享敏感数据,并定期检查AWS账户的活动监控以识别任何异常行为。
Q2: 如果我想扩大我的网盘容量,我该怎么做?
A2: 如果你想扩大网盘容量,你可以直接在S3控制台增加存储桶的存储容量,或者创建新的存储桶,注意,超出免费层配额可能会产生费用,因此请确保了解AWS的定价政策,并根据自己的需求调整资源配置。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1074017.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复